WebAug 30, 2024 · A bowel obstruction occurs when a section of the small or large intestine becomes partially or completely blocked. Symptoms include abdominal pain, fevers, constipation, and vomiting. This can be a dangerous condition, potentially increasing the risk of a severe infection or a perforation (hole) in the intestine. WebAn intestinal obstruction means that something is blocking your intestine. Food and stool may not be able to move freely. When your intestine works normally, digested food moves from your stomach to your rectum. Along the way, your body breaks food down into usable parts and turns the rest to feces (stool).

WebD.S.'s PMH of fistula, combined with the probable blockage or obstruction, places him at increased risk for developing another fistula or ruptured bowel. Other contributing factors for fistula formation are Crohn's disease, radiation damage, multiple abdominal surgeries, and sepsis.
